Skip to content

Inngest vs Kestra

A side-by-side comparison of Inngest and Kestra, two Orchestration tools, drawn from Ignaite's continuously-verified listings.

Compared from listings verified as of

Inngest

Orchestration

Durable workflow engine for AI background jobs.

View Inngest

Kestra

Orchestration

Orchestration for data, AI, and infrastructure workflows as declarative YAML.

View Kestra

At a glance

Feature comparison of Inngest and Kestra
AttributeInngestKestra
CategoryOrchestrationOrchestration
PricingFREEMIUMFREEMIUM
License (differs)ProprietaryOpen core
DeploymentHybridHybrid
Platforms (differs)APIWeb, API, CLI
Model supportModel-agnosticModel-agnostic
Vendor (differs)InngestKestra Technologies

The honest brief

Inngest

Durable, resumable functions with no message queue or worker pool for you to stand up and operate.

  • Durable execution, automatic retries
  • Pause/resume + fan-out + scheduling
  • TypeScript-first, framework-agnostic
  • Local dev server included
  • Smaller ecosystem than Temporal
  • Best fit TS/JS; other langs newer
  • Hosted tier cost at high event volume

Kestra

Define pipelines as declarative YAML, not Python DAGs, with event triggers and 1,500+ plugins across data, AI, and infra in one engine.

  • Declarative YAML, low-code workflows
  • Event-driven plus scheduled execution
  • Language-agnostic with a broad plugin set
  • Self-hostable, Apache-2.0 licensed
  • Scales to enterprise (RBAC, audit logs)
  • YAML can get verbose at scale
  • Younger ecosystem than Airflow
  • Advanced features gated to paid tiers
  • Cloud pricing not fully public